Nicholas Matthew "Peanut" Baines is the keyboardist of the English indie-rock band Kaiser Chiefs. He studied at university for four years in Newcastle.

His birthday is the 21st March. He is a vegetarian.[1]

He is known by his fans for wearing a hat all the time, and for being the one the other Kaiser Chiefs pull pranks on: "He likes to go the front and clap, and while he was at the front clapping, we all went off. Left him there on his own." - Ricky Wilson, singer, said in an interview in Australia. "For how long?" replied the interviewer. "Hours."

"We bully Peanut onstage" - Simon Rix, bassist of the Kaiser Chiefs
